Poison Prey
by Asena Lourenco
A single drop, all it could take,
For someone to go out cold,
The internal light flickering in defeat,
Dead bodies growing old,
The steaming turkey with the smooth red wine,
Lay secretly tinted with death,
Awaiting a new victim,
Lips hiding its bloody breath,
One after one, bodies disappeared,
I cannot confirm where to,
Patiently, he waits for prey,
The potion, he continues to brew.
Blood stains marked the white rug,
From the bodies sacrificed there,
There was not a clue until one day,
When I saw flesh stuck in his hair.
